Jai Logistics Services Pvt Ltd Vs Principal Commissioner of Customs (Madras High Court)

Conclusion: Since there was a failure in complying with the requirements of Regulation 17 (5) of the Customs Broker Licensing Regulation, 2018 (CBLR, 2018)  and the enquiry report was not communicated in time within the period of 90 days stipulated in Regulation, therefore, the proceedings initiated had to abate.
